Best tool to cut these? by Realistic_Maximum_62 in hammondcollection

[–]LastMonsoon 3 points4 points  (0 children)

A scapel knife is your best bet, you can shave off bits of the teeth to be more accurate and not cutting off too much than needed by accident. Any cutting tools work but the scalpel will have more precision and easy cutting.
